Tuesday, August 20, 2024 Brown Gibbons Lang & Company (BGL) is pleased to announce the successful closing of bridge financing with Access Point Financial, LLC (APF) for the 168-key Hilton Garden Inn at Cleveland Hopkins International Airport. This financing was secured on behalf of the hotel’s owners, Ceres Enterprises, and The Orlean Company. This refinancing marks the completion of a comprehensive financial restructuring that became necessary due to the pandemic’s significant impact on the hospitality industry.

The restructuring process included several key steps: Originally developed by Ceres Enterprises and The Orlean Company in 1998, the Hilton Garden Inn at Cleveland Hopkins Airport features a restaurant and lounge, 3,300 square feet of meeting space, an indoor pool, a fitness center, and a market pantry. Located strategically along I-480, just north of the airport, the renovated hotel is positioned to be the top lodging choice for over 10 million travelers annually and to support the $3 billion Cleveland Hopkins Airport master plan. “The pandemic presented unprecedented challenges for this hotel and submarket, but BGL’s advisory was paramount to our ownership group as we navigated the disruptions in the capital markets,” said David Crisafi, President of Ceres Enterprises.
